Overview

Air quality is a critical environmental factor influencing health outcomes, linked to major chronic diseases throughout life course including asthma, cardiovascular disease, respiratory illnesses, diabetes, and certain types of cancer. Despite its significance, many questions remain about how air pollution impacts health and how best to manage these effects. WashU has pockets of expertise and externally-funded research in air quality and health that are not yet at the scale and with the level of coherence that would be possible with greater connectivity. To address this Drs. Randall Martin, Yin Cao, Ziyad Al-Aly, Victor Davila-Roman, and Jay Turner, together received support from the Transcend Initiative) to integrate and amplify these activities, aiming to establish a cohesive, internationally recognized research center.

Aligned with WashU’s Here & Next strategic priorities in Public Health and Environmental Research, the Air Quality and Health Initiative will leverage expertise across various domains, including exposure assessment, built environment, health disparities, health policy, global health, experimental and predictive models, and clinical and epidemiological research. Specifically, the Initiative will support interdisciplinary research through co-advised trainee programs, workshops, symposia, and seminars, fostering collaboration among faculty and students. It will enhance WashU’s capacity to secure extramural funding, attract top talent, and elevate the university’s scientific output and global reputation in air quality and health. Our Initiative will also have valuable connections with Digital Transformation, Global Research, and community-engaged research in St. Louis and internationally.
